Tutorialspoint

April Learning Carnival is here, Use code FEST10 for an extra 10% off

AWS devops: ElasticSearch at AWS with terraform and ansible

person icon Sergii Demianchuk

4.2

AWS devops: ElasticSearch at AWS with terraform and ansible

AWS devops. How to deploy Elasticsearch cluster at AWS using Opensearch, ECS, EC2 with terrafrom and ansible

updated on icon Updated on Apr, 2024

language icon Language - English

person icon Sergii Demianchuk

English [CC]

category icon DevOps,Development,Software Development Tools

Lectures -37

Resources -17

Duration -3.5 hours

4.2

price-loader

30-days Money-Back Guarantee

Training 5 or more people ?

Get your team access to 10000+ top Tutorials Point courses anytime, anywhere.

Course Description

The course consists of 5 main modules.

Teh first one is about how to deploy ES as an AWS service, which is called OpenSearch. Here I will tell you about interesting OpenSearch pitfalls that I discovered during my commercial practice. And believe me - you will not find that information at AWS documentation. You will get a ready terraform module for deploying the Opensearch cluster and we will analyze it step by step together.

In the 2d part I will show how to deploy an ES cluster at ECS (Elastic Container Service). And again we will use the terraform modules for that. I will show you why you can't use Fargate in that case and how many problems should be resolved to deploy ES at ECS.

Next course section is about how to deploy ES at EC2 instances using docker swarm. I will prove to you that it is the easiest and at the same time the most cheap way to deploy ES at almost any cloud for most small and middle companies with a steady growth pattern. You will get ready terraform modules that will allow you to prepare AWS infrastructure and ansible modules for deploying HA ES cluster upon it.

The 4th part is devoted to autoscaling possibilities of ES cluster using different deployment approaches. We will talk about what we really can autoscale, when we can use it and what big limitations we have in case of working with ES.

5th module is devoted to the theory. If you are already familiar with ES cluster conceptions and everything that is related to shards and ES performance - then you can skip it. But if not - that is the place where you have to start from.

Goals

What will you learn in this course:

  • How to deploy HA Elasticsearch cluster using AWS Opensearch
  • How to deploy HA Elasticsearch cluster using AWS ECS
  • How to deploy HA Elasticsearch cluster using AWS EC2
  • Elasticsearch autoscaling
  • Elasticsearch cluster conceptions and performance
  • AWS IAM, VPC, ECS, Opensearch, security groups
  • Docker and Docker swarm

Prerequisites

What are the prerequisites for this course?

  • Terraform/Ansible basics
  • AWS basic conceptions, e.g VPC, EC2, subnets, security groups...
  • Good knowledge at docker and at least basic knowledge at docker orchestration
  • Active AWS account
AWS devops: ElasticSearch at AWS with terraform and ansible

Curriculum

Check out the detailed breakdown of what’s inside the course

Introduction
2 Lectures
  • play icon Promo introduction video 03:31 03:31
  • play icon Course road map 06:03 06:03
Initial terraform configuration aspects
2 Lectures
Tutorialspoint
AWS skeleton configuration
5 Lectures
Tutorialspoint
Deploying an Elasticsearch cluster using AWS Openseach
9 Lectures
Tutorialspoint
Deploying an ES cluster using AWS ECS
7 Lectures
Tutorialspoint
Deploying an ES cluster using AWS EC2 and docker swarm
6 Lectures
Tutorialspoint
Autoscaling and Elasticsearch
1 Lectures
Tutorialspoint
Course summary - which deployment scenarios is better?
1 Lectures
Tutorialspoint
Elasticsearch theory
3 Lectures
Tutorialspoint
Other courses related to Elasticsearch
1 Lectures
Tutorialspoint

Instructor Details

Sergii Demianchuk

Sergii Demianchuk

e


Course Certificate

Use your certificate to make a career change or to advance in your current career.

sample Tutorialspoint certificate

Our students work
with the Best

Related Video Courses

View More

Annual Membership

Become a valued member of Tutorials Point and enjoy unlimited access to our vast library of top-rated Video Courses

Subscribe now
Annual Membership

Online Certifications

Master prominent technologies at full length and become a valued certified professional.

Explore Now
Online Certifications

Talk to us

1800-202-0515